2022年下半年軟考中級《軟件評測師》考前精選試題

字號:


    2022年下半年的軟考已經(jīng)只剩下一個月的時間了,大家的復習進度到了哪一步了呢?作為國內最權威的計算機行業(yè)考試之一,在面對軟考時,大家還是要鄭重面對的,下面就和小編一起來看看這份2022年下半年軟考中級《軟件評測師》考前精選試題吧!
    【單選題】面向對象分析需要找出軟件需求中客觀存在的所有實體對象(概念),然后歸納、抽象出實體類。( )是尋找實體對象的有效方法之一。
     A、會議調查
    B、問卷調查
    C、電話調查
    D、名詞分析
    答案:D
     解析:本題考查面向對象分析。面向對象分析的尋找實體類中,名詞分析法是通過分析需求文檔中出現(xiàn)的名詞來尋找實體類,它是面向對象分析的有效方法之一。而會議調查、問卷調查和電話調查的目的并非尋找實體類,而是得到軟件系統(tǒng)的需求。
    【單選題】程序質量評審通常是從開發(fā)者的角度進行評審,其內容不包括( )。
     A、功能結構
    B、功能的通用性
    C、模塊層次
    D、與硬件的接口
    答案:D
    【單選題】總線復用方式可以( )。
     A、提高總線的傳輸帶寬
    B、增加總線的功能
    C、減少總線中信號線的數(shù)量
    D、提高CPU利用率
    答案:C
    解析:C,總線復用,指的是數(shù)據(jù)和地址在同一個總線上傳輸?shù)姆绞?。由于CPU引腳數(shù)量有限,使得一些引腳起多個作用。采用總線復用方式,可以減少總線中信號線的數(shù)量。
    【單選題】壓力測試不會使用到以下哪種測試手段,( )。
     A、重復
    B、注入錯誤
    C、增加量級
    D、并發(fā)
    答案:B
    解析:本題考查壓力測試的基礎知識。壓力測試的主要方式就是通過不斷的給系統(tǒng)增加壓力來進行測試。重復、增加量級、并發(fā)都屬于給系統(tǒng)增加壓力的手段,而注入錯誤并不能增加系統(tǒng)壓力。根據(jù)上述描述,應選擇選項B。
    【單選題】以下屬于影響軟件可靠性因素的是( )。①軟件運行剖面②軟件規(guī)模③軟件內部結構④軟件的開發(fā)方法和開發(fā)環(huán)境⑤軟件的可靠性投入
     A、①②
    B、①②③
    C、①②③④
    D、①②③④⑤
    答案:D
    【單選題】以下關于不同類型的軟件測試的敘述,正確的是( )。
     A、單元測試不是模塊測試
    B、多個模塊不能平行地獨立進行測試,應該順序執(zhí)行
    C、系統(tǒng)測試是檢驗程序單元或部件之間的接口關系
    D、確認測試是通過檢驗和核查所提供的客觀證據(jù),證實軟件是否滿足特定預期用途的需求
    答案:D
     解析:本題考察不同的軟件測試類型之間的區(qū)別。單元測試也稱模塊測試,通??煞旁诰幊屉A段,由程序員對自己編寫的模塊自行測試,檢查模塊是否實現(xiàn)了詳細設計說明書中規(guī)定的功能和算法。因此A選項是錯誤的。對于多個模塊的測試可以并行進行。因此B選項也是錯誤的。集成測試也稱組裝測試,它是對由各模塊組裝而成的程序進行測試,主要目標是發(fā)現(xiàn)模塊間的接口和通信問題。系統(tǒng)測試的對象是完整的、集成的計算機系統(tǒng),系統(tǒng)測試的目的是在真實系統(tǒng)工作環(huán)境下,驗證完整的軟件配置項能否和系統(tǒng)正確連接,并滿足系統(tǒng)/子系統(tǒng)設計文檔和軟件開發(fā)合同規(guī)定的要求。因此C選項描述的是集成測試,而不是系統(tǒng)測試。確認測試主要依據(jù)軟件需求說明書檢查軟件的功能、性能及其他特征是否與用戶的需求一致。所以D選項是正確的。
    【單選題】驗收測試的定義是( )。
     A、由用戶按照用戶手冊對軟件進行測試以決定是否接收
    B、由某個測試機構代表用戶按照需求說明書和用戶手冊對軟件進行測試以決定是否接收
    C、按照軟件任務書或合同,供需雙方約定的驗收依據(jù)進行測試,決定是否接收
    D、由開發(fā)方和用戶按照用戶手冊執(zhí)行軟件驗收
    答案:C
     解析:本題考查驗收測試的依據(jù)和執(zhí)行對象。驗收測試的依據(jù)是雙方事先約定的標準,如需求規(guī)格、合同及軟件開發(fā)任務書等,驗收測試通常由用戶或用戶委托的第三方測試機構來執(zhí)行。用戶手冊不是驗收測試的依據(jù),只是執(zhí)行測試的參考資料。
    【單選題】以下有關軟件風險的分類不包括( )。
     A、項目風險
    B、技術風險
    C、商業(yè)風險
    D、設備風險
    答案:D
     解析:軟件風險指軟件開發(fā)過程中以軟件產品本身可能造成的傷害或損失。具體分為項目風險、技術風險和商業(yè)風險,設備風險不在此分類中。
    【單選題】在結構化分析方法中,數(shù)據(jù)流圖描述數(shù)據(jù)在系統(tǒng)中如何被傳送或變換,反映系統(tǒng)必須完成的邏輯功能,用于( )建模。
     A、數(shù)據(jù)
    B、功能
    C、結構
    D、行為
    答案:B
     解析:在結構化分析方法中,存在幾種重要的模型:數(shù)據(jù)流圖描述數(shù)據(jù)在系統(tǒng)中如何被傳送或變換,反映系統(tǒng)必須完成的邏輯功能,用于功能建模;實體-聯(lián)系圖用于數(shù)據(jù)建模,狀態(tài)-遷移圖用于行為建模,故正確答案為B。
    【單選題】以下關于信息安全的敘述,不正確的是( )。
     A、SYN洪水攻擊通過發(fā)送大量TCP連接請求以占滿網(wǎng)絡帶寬,使其他用戶無法正常連接服務
    B、緩沖區(qū)溢出攻擊能通過修改函數(shù)返回地址并執(zhí)行惡意代碼,進而獲得系統(tǒng)的控制權
    C、計算機病毒的主要特征包括破壞性、寄生性、自我復制能力和傳染能力
    D、會話標識和時間戳都是抵御重演攻擊的有效技術
    答案:A
     解析:選項A的正確描述是:SYN洪水攻擊通過發(fā)送大量看似合法的TCP連接請求,從而耗盡服務器的資源而導致服務器拒絕服務。
    軟考考試科目和及格標準
    軟考時間安排
    通常情況下每年會組織兩次考試。上半年考試時間為5月底(第三個周六、周日),下半年考試時間為11月中旬(第二個周六、周日)